This dual degree program merges the professional Bachelor of Laws with the Bachelor of Media, offering a distinctive perspective on how these fields interact to shape, motivate, and drive meaningful transformation. The program cultivates communication leaders who champion progress while maintaining rigorous ethical principles. Your media studies will prepare you with specialized skills to excel in the dynamic, fast-paced world of media. At UNSW, Media studies challenge you to build proficiency across a versatile blend of creative, analytical, and hands-on learning. You'll acquire crucial competencies for engaging with modern media landscapes, enabling you to work collaboratively while leading and adapting to change. This combined degree is ideal for aspiring media lawyers or professionals pursuing careers in government communications and public relations.

International ATAR - 92
International Baccalaureate Diploma (IB) - 35
IELTS - 7.0 overall (min 6.0 in each subtest)
TOEFL iBT - 94 overall (min. 25 in writing, 23 in reading, listening and speaking)
